Presentation The Eazy PRO is a new generation Semi-Automated External Defibrillator (AED). Using Neural Network technology, the EAZY guides by voice, makes the diagnosis, considers clinical variables and applies treatment safely with the touch of only a single button. Designed for emergency care, it is compact, light, resistant and easy to use.

If the user decides to switch to manual mode, the equipment will function as a standard defibrillator. In this situation, it will be necessary to select the appropriate charge according to the type of patient without the Eazy PRO’s intervention or orientation. Energy charging, delivering the shock and CPR interval counting will be the user’s entire responsibility.

Fifteen seconds after the removal of pads from the patient or disconnection of pads from the equipment, the device switches itself off, saving battery charge.
When in AED mode (Automated External Defibrillator), the Eazy PRO identifies arrhythmias and selects the energy charge automatically. ECG Monitoring The ECG monitoring is available with the use of the 3 lead ECG cable (optional). The Eazy PRO monitors only the ECG DII derivation. The device may operate in three different ways. • Only adhesive pads connected: the device works as an external automated defibrillator, using the AHA protocol.
